The exhibition takes its title from the ecological phenomenon that occurs when a whale dies and sinks to the ocean floor. What appears at first as an unceremonious ending becomes a site of prolonged transformation: over centuries, the carcass sustains complex ecosystems, feeding life through slow decay. Known as marine snow, this process turns death into an unlikely oasis.
